2058888033042539894886122784737407
Odd
2058888033042539894886122784737407 is odd
Previous odd number is 2058888033042539894886122784737405
Next odd number is 2058888033042539894886122784737409
Cubed
8727667411070832043291641752083956642519264279486867503411759238752498298418783562114497405114358143
Squared
4239019932605778850014041841185887014953503812860492944105945083649
Binary
110010110000010110100100000100001011001101010000111000010001000010011111111010011101101110011101100100001111111